iPhone 12 mic/ sound issues on video calls - FaceTime, WhatsApp

I’ve been having issues with my iPhone ever since I got it. When I’m on a FaceTime video call or a WhatsApp video call, the people on the other end complain that my voice cuts out. At times they can’t hear me at all or every other word that I say gets dropped. I’ve gotten my phone checked out at the Apple store as well and they said that they didn’t find any hardware issues. Is there a way to fix this? I’m seriously considering returning my phone at this point. Would appreciate any help

iPhone 12, iOS 14

If you’re using a case or screen protector, please remove them and restart your iPhone: Restart your iPhone. Then test a FaceTime call.


If the issue continues, follow these steps: If the microphones on your iPhone aren't working. We hope this helps. If the issue continues, you can use the following link to get connected for further assistance: Contact Apple Support.
